What is the general Spanish word for lawyer?

abogadoabogado in Spanish is “LAWYER”.

What does "jurado" mean in court?

Tribunal can also refer to a jury or panel, but this meaning is rarely used in a legal context— jurado is the more common word for a legal jury . Juzgado can also mean “courthouse.”

Why is it important to speak Spanish?

Clear communication is important, so clients who do not speak English fluently will need someone who can communicate with them in order to navigate through the criminal justice process. As the Denver Bar Association Docket notes, speaking Spanish allows lawyers to help an under-served population access justice.

What is the difference between acciĂłn judicial and pleito?

Acción judicial means “legal action.” Pleito usually means “lawsuit” or “action.”
